【什么是程序化交易】程序化交易,也稱為算法交易,是一種通過計算機程序自動執行交易決策的金融交易方式。它利用預設的規則和算法,在市場條件滿足時自動買入或賣出資產,以提高效率、減少人為情緒干擾,并實現更精準的交易策略。
程序化交易在現代金融市場中廣泛應用,尤其在高頻交易、套利交易和量化投資等領域表現突出。它不僅提升了交易速度和準確性,還為投資者提供了更多元化的交易手段。
一、程序化交易的基本概念
| 項目 | 內容 |
| 定義 | 程序化交易是通過計算機程序根據預設規則自動執行交易操作的方式。 |
| 核心要素 | 1. 交易策略 2. 數據輸入 3. 算法邏輯 4. 執行系統 |
| 應用領域 | 高頻交易、套利、趨勢跟蹤、統計套利等 |
| 優勢 | 速度快、效率高、減少情緒影響、可重復執行 |
| 風險 | 系統故障、策略失效、市場突變、回測偏差 |
二、程序化交易的運作流程
| 步驟 | 內容 |
| 1. 策略設計 | 根據市場分析和歷史數據,制定交易邏輯和規則。 |
| 2. 回測驗證 | 在歷史數據上測試策略的有效性,優化參數。 |
| 3. 實盤部署 | 將策略部署到交易系統中,連接市場數據源和交易平臺。 |
| 4. 自動執行 | 系統根據實時市場數據自動觸發交易指令。 |
| 5. 監控與調整 | 實時監控交易結果,根據市場變化進行策略優化。 |
三、程序化交易的優劣勢對比
| 優勢 | 劣勢 |
| 交易速度快,響應及時 | 系統依賴性強,技術要求高 |
| 減少人為情緒干擾 | 策略可能因市場變化失效 |
| 可重復執行,一致性高 | 初始開發成本較高 |
| 支持復雜策略的實施 | 存在模型過擬合風險 |
四、程序化交易的適用人群
| 人群 | 特點 |
| 專業投資者 | 有較強數據分析能力,熟悉編程和金融知識 |
| 機構投資者 | 擁有完善的交易系統和資金支持 |
| 個人投資者 | 借助第三方平臺或工具,嘗試自動化交易 |
| 量化分析師 | 專注于策略開發和模型構建 |
五、程序化交易的發展趨勢
隨著人工智能、大數據和云計算技術的不斷進步,程序化交易正朝著更加智能化、個性化和高效化的方向發展。未來,程序化交易將更廣泛地應用于各類金融產品和市場,成為現代金融市場的重要組成部分。
總結:
程序化交易是一種基于算法和規則的自動化交易方式,具有高效、精準和可重復執行的特點。它在提升交易效率的同時,也對技術和策略提出了更高的要求。對于希望提升交易水平的投資者來說,了解并掌握程序化交易是一項重要的技能。


